summaryrefslogtreecommitdiffstats
path: root/win8
diff options
context:
space:
mode:
authorviettrungluu@chromium.org <viettrungluu@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2014-01-03 22:34:54 +0000
committerviettrungluu@chromium.org <viettrungluu@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2014-01-03 22:34:54 +0000
commit608daa4e2a187e9ca49d2a39de05eda98d243544 (patch)
treecb207dbb5c7e84bb4f55e6fae39c2e324c6c06e7 /win8
parent9355e2698e30209dac584a5a636826c0c6335747 (diff)
downloadchromium_src-608daa4e2a187e9ca49d2a39de05eda98d243544.zip
chromium_src-608daa4e2a187e9ca49d2a39de05eda98d243544.tar.gz
chromium_src-608daa4e2a187e9ca49d2a39de05eda98d243544.tar.bz2
Make basictypes.h use stdint.h even with MSVC.
R=brettw BUG=138542 Review URL: https://codereview.chromium.org/25559007 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@242946 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'win8')
-rw-r--r--win8/metro_driver/metro_driver.gyp20
1 files changed, 14 insertions, 6 deletions
diff --git a/win8/metro_driver/metro_driver.gyp b/win8/metro_driver/metro_driver.gyp
index f0d1c76..6debc33 100644
--- a/win8/metro_driver/metro_driver.gyp
+++ b/win8/metro_driver/metro_driver.gyp
@@ -12,13 +12,21 @@
'../../chrome/version.gypi',
],
'target_defaults': {
+ # This and the force include below is a workaround for intsafe.h in
+ # VS 2010.
+ 'msvs_system_include_dirs': [
+ '<(DEPTH)/build',
+ ],
'msvs_settings': {
- 'VCLinkerTool': {
- 'AdditionalDependencies': [
- 'D2D1.lib',
- 'D3D11.lib',
- ],
- },
+ 'VCLinkerTool': {
+ 'AdditionalDependencies': [
+ 'D2D1.lib',
+ 'D3D11.lib',
+ ],
+ },
+ 'VCCLCompilerTool': {
+ 'ForcedIncludeFiles': [ 'intsafe_workaround.h', ],
+ },
},
},
'targets': [